只是为了好奇,我有一个问题! 我的应用程序已经准备就绪..当用户在设置中选择thr首选语言时,我已经实现了双语(英语/泰米尔语),然后整个应用程序转换为该语言(我使用自定义语言环境
我的应用程序已经准备就绪..当用户在设置中选择thr首选语言时,我已经实现了双语(英语/泰米尔语),然后整个应用程序转换为该语言(我使用自定义语言环境).一切正常.
我的问题是,我们可以对SQlite数据库做同样的事吗?根据表中的区域设置自动获取数据
“country-en”或“country-ta”?有什么办法吗?我听说thr是一个方法SQLiteOpenHelper.onConfigure(setLocale());在sqlitedatabase中设置语言环境.我想知道它是如何工作的!
当您进行查询时,只需附加“en”或“ta”即可.
类似于“SELECT FROM Country_”yourLocale“……” – 如果你想使用两个不同的表.
或者您可以使用一个带有整数字段“Language”的单个表,并传递一个int(0 =英语,1 =泰米尔语 – 仅用于字母顺序,这更容易提醒)…
像“… WHERE … AND Language = 0”之类的东西